What: Bloomie's, a new brick-and-mortar concept offering a slice of Bloomingdale's full-line department stores, is also a private label. Both officially launch on 26 August.


Why it is important: After Nordstrom Local service hubs, Bloomingdale's is another US department store venturing in smaller formats. The Bloomie's concept will be adjusted to the need of the community, and will serve as a learning experience before figuring out where else in the country additional locations could open.


The new, 22,000-square-foot Bloomie's, located in the Mosaic District lifestyle center in Fairfax, Va., has a "highly curated" assortment of contemporary and luxury brands, new store design concepts and a restaurant. Services include a returns dropbox, buy online and pick-up in-store, curbside pickup, a desk for customization and alterations, a van for deliveries, and technology-empowered stylists (to communicate better with shoppers and access inventory from Bloomingdale's stores). Bloomie's has a total workforce of 30 in sales, alterations, management and operations.


Decades ago, Bloomie's was also a women's novelty underwear. So in conjunction with the opening of the first Bloomie's store, the Bloomie's brand has been relaunched. The inaugural collection has a total of 35 fashion and novelty pieces, including varsity jackets, socks, T-shirts, hoodies, combat boots, totes, chargers, pencil sets. Each season, there will be two drops, including limited-edition collaborations with every collection. The Bloomie's brand will be sold at Bloomie's, on bloomingdales.com and at Bloomingdale's 59th Street flagship, and might later be sold in more locations.
